public static string GetName(this FieldTracking value)
        {
            var fi         = typeof(FieldTracking).GetField(value.ToString());
            var attributes = (DescriptionAttribute[])fi.GetCustomAttributes(typeof(DescriptionAttribute), false);

            return(attributes.Length > 0 ? attributes[0].Description : value.ToString());
        }
Exemplo n.º 2
0
 public void DeletField(FieldTracking field)
 {
     if (_fields != null)
     {
         _fields.Remove(field);
     }
 }
 public void addField(FieldTracking field)
 {
     if (_fields == null)
     {
         _fields = new List <FieldTracking>();
         _fields.Add(field);
     }
     else
     {
         _fields.Add(field);
     }
 }
Exemplo n.º 4
0
 public void AddField(FieldTracking field)
 {
     if (_fields == null)
     {
         _fields = new List <FieldTracking> {
             field
         }
     }
     ;
     else
     {
         _fields.Add(field);
     }
 }
Exemplo n.º 5
0
 public void deletField(FieldTracking field)
 {
     if (_fields != null) {
         _fields.Remove (field);
     }
 }
Exemplo n.º 6
0
 public void addField(FieldTracking field)
 {
     if (_fields == null) {
         _fields = new List<FieldTracking>();
         _fields.Add(field);
     }  else {
         _fields.Add(field);
     }
 }